Output 77156bb9afdd31b6640705f1f5091ded3212f16117a149534034add9e2202c46:5

value
53420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6edaab8023a400d78c63dab5a9bbf07b6a6f954d OP_EQUAL
address
3BoAD6dBRoD1RizBm22gqeFD92vsdy7iQH
transaction
77156bb9afdd31b6640705f1f5091ded3212f16117a149534034add9e2202c46
spent
true